Buying Guide: Key Purchase Considerations
- Model compatibility: Verify your exact model number (for example, Stihl 021/023/025/MS250/MS290/MS390) and the OEM part number if shown.
- Vent line length: Many packs provide longer hoses; plan to trim to fit without creating sharp bends.
- Material and durability: Look for sturdy plastic or rubber blends that resist cracking under heat and vibration.
- Installation effort: Snap-in designs and minimal tools reduce downtime; ensure you can access the fuel tank area safely.
- Package contents: Multi-pack sets are convenient for fleets; single replacements are suitable for repairing a specific model.
- Sealing and routing: Proper routing prevents vapor leaks and maintains correct fuel pressure within the tank.
Frequently Asked Questions
- What is a fuel tank vent in a chainsaw?
It allows air to enter the fuel tank as fuel is consumed, preventing a vacuum that can impede fuel flow. - Why replace a vent line instead of the whole fuel tank?
Replacing the vent line is often cheaper, avoids complete tank disassembly, and restores proper airflow and pressure. - How do I know if a vent is compatible with my saw?
Check the model list or OEM part numbers referenced by the supplier and compare with your chainsaw’s model. - Can I install vent lines without tools?
Many vent lines are snap-in and tool-free, but some models may require basic hand tools for routing and securing the hose. - What happens if the vent line is too long?
Excess length can kink or rub against moving parts; trim carefully to fit and recheck routing. - Are aftermarket vents reliable?
Reputable brands describe replacements as meeting or exceeding original standards; always verify fit and inspect after installation.
